Toiletries: 3 things to consider before buying

Understanding your skin type is crucial when selecting toiletries. Dry skin requires products with extra hydration, like creams and lotions containing hyaluronic acid or glycerin. If you have oily skin, look for oil-free or mattifying products to control shine. For sensitive skin, opt for toiletries free from fragrances and harsh chemicals. Knowing your skin type ensures you choose products that complement rather than irritate your skin.

Reading the ingredient list on toiletries can save you from unwanted reactions and help you find effective products. Look for ingredients like aloe vera and chamomile for soothing properties, while avoiding potential irritants such as alcohol or sulfates if you have sensitive skin. Natural ingredients are often gentler and beneficial, so consider toiletries with a higher percentage of natural components.

FAQ

Toiletries are personal care products used for hygiene and grooming. They include items like soap, shampoo, toothpaste, and deodorant. When choosing toiletries, consider your skin type, any allergies, and personal preferences such as scent or brand loyalty. Look for eco-friendly options if sustainability is important to you.

Toiletries like shampoo should match your hair type and needs. Consider whether your hair is oily, dry, or color-treated. For example, if you have dandruff, look for shampoos with ingredients like zinc pyrithione or ketoconazole. Always check labels for specific benefits that suit your hair concerns.

Toiletries labeled as natural often contain fewer synthetic ingredients. They can be gentler on sensitive skin and are usually more environmentally friendly. However, effectiveness varies by product. Check ingredient lists and customer reviews to decide if natural options meet your expectations in terms of performance and sustainability.
